    Mike C - this is a follow up to a previous set of questions on the MSD 7530. I t/w MSD at the PRI show and it is a no go to bypass the defaults on the 2.5 seconds on the time for retarding. one has to perform a ignition curve download to get past the time default. also i asked about the #1 cylinder coding and found out that whatever plug you run the fiber optic cable on with automatically sinc the MSD. there is no need or provision to reprogram the unit to make it think (for example if you use #6) that the timing order is different. the MSD only wants a plug to read and then it knows how and when it is firing to get past any distributor/crank trigger problems.

    Thats what I had found out also. Appreciate the feedback.
    Remember you have to adjust on a piece of paper the firing order around what ever plug you designate as the sync plug. That plug automatical becomes the first in the firing sequence which is marked as # 1 in the MSD 7530.
